Cultural Significance: The Power of Mango Sticky Rice
To understand why this specific interaction went viral, one must look at the cultural weight of the gift involved. Mango sticky rice (khao niao mamuang) is more than just a dessert in Thailand; it is a cultural icon. The dish gained international "soft power" status in 2022 when Thai rapper Milli consumed it on stage at Coachella, leading to a massive surge in sales and a formal proposal by the Thai government to register the dish as a UNESCO Intangible Cultural Heritage item.
By bringing this specific gift to Lisa, the elderly fan was offering a piece of home and a gesture of maternal care. Lisa’s enthusiastic and respectful acceptance of the gift signaled to the Thai public that despite her status as a global fashion icon and a member of the world’s largest girl group, she remains deeply rooted in her heritage.
The "LLOUD" Era and Independent Management
This viral moment comes at a pivotal time in Lisa’s career. Following the expiration of her individual contract with YG Entertainment, Lisa launched her own management company, LLOUD, in early 2024. This move granted her unprecedented creative control over her solo projects, including her music, brand partnerships with houses like Louis Vuitton and Bulgari, and her foray into acting.

Industry analysts suggest that these "unfiltered" moments are crucial for the LLOUD brand. They reinforce the narrative of Lisa as an independent, authentic artist who manages her public persona with a level of grace that feels personal rather than manufactured. Unlike the highly controlled environments of traditional K-pop "fan meets," the spontaneous nature of the Bangkok interaction provides a sense of transparency that modern audiences crave.
